What is Zycolchin 0.5mg?
Zycolchin 0.5mg tablets are drugs used to treat and prevent gout. Reduces inflammation that causes gout pain, swelling, and other symptoms.
How does Zycolchin 0.5mg work?
Zycolchin 0.5mg tablets regulate many pro-inflammatory and anti-inflammatory mechanisms associated with gouty arthritis. It prevents the assembly of microtubules and stops the chemotaxis of inflammatory cells. It also suppresses the production of cytokines and leukotrienes.
What is the use of Zycolchin 0.5mg?
With gout
Gout is a type of arthritis caused by excess uric acid in the blood. Gout causes a painful bout of inflammation in one or more affected joints. Zycolchin 0.5 mg tablets contain colchicine to reduce inflammation, swelling, and pain during gout attacks. This drug is very effective for people who cannot take other anti-inflammatory analgesics or who are taking other drugs to treat and prevent gout.

Precautions and Warnings Before using the medicine
Warning for special population
Pregnant
Zycolchin 0.5 mg is not for pregnant women.
Breastfeeding
Zycolchin 0.5 mg is known to be excreted in breast milk. Recommended only when necessary. Side effects such as diarrhea and drowsiness need to be controlled.
General Warnings
Neuromuscular toxicity
The drug is known to cause neuromuscular toxicity and rhabdomyolysis, especially in patients with kidney disease and the elderly. Treatment should start with low doses and gradually increase depending on the response. These symptoms resolve within a week or more after stopping treatment.
Fatal overdose
The drug is known to cause potential risks in adults and children exposed to higher than prescribed doses. It is recommended to keep this medicine out of the reach of children.
Electrolyte disturbances
This drug should be used with caution due to the increased risk of vomiting. This effect causes an imbalance in sodium and potassium levels. Close monitoring of electrolyte levels is required. Treatment should only start after electrolyte levels have been adjusted.
